Commercial Description:
Award-winning example of the German –style Kölsch golden ale. Brewed with prized pale malts and German Hops, Tire Bite is refreshing Golden Ale

Beer is clear, light gold. Head is small, white, frothy/creamy; quickly diminishing, ultimately lasting as a skim.<P>The aroma is malty with light notes of toasted grain and shortbread; Hoppy with a trace of slightly piny floral; Trace of tropical fruit.<P>The flavor is lightly/moderately sweet, moderately bitter, lightly acidic with a long, moderately/heavily bitter, lightly acidic, lightly/moderately sweet finish. Dingy husky retros.<P>The body is light, the texture is watery and the carbonation is lively.

Bottle. Pours clear and light gold with a soapy head. Lots of barley in the nose with some corn and papery hops. Flavor is heavily doughy. Wow, the finish really brings the dough character full circle. Think uncooked wheat rolls. Some pretty nice wood flavor comes through, maybe a tart citrus note. You know, this is pretty thin and uneventful, just not up my alley. However,it is pretty clean. I don’t get much off flavor on this one. It’s a decent ale for someone who might usually reach for a light lager.
